WATERS (née McGrath) Main Street, Castlrea, Co. Roscommon - September 14, 2012 (peacefully) at her residence in the loving care of her family. Mary Ita; pre-deceased by her husband Tom. Beloved mother of Marian Rowan (Edenderry), John (Dublin), Teresa Conneely (Galway), Margaret Waters Finnegan (Williamstown). Deeply regretted by her loving daughters, son, sons-in-law, grandchildren, great-grandchildren, nephew Marty, niece Ann, relatives, neighbours and friends. RIP. Funeral Mass today, Monday at 11 o'clock with burial afterwards in St. Joseph's Cemetery, Castlerea.
